Cynthia Onrubia is a dancer and choreographer. At the age of 15, she was cast in the Broadway production of A Chorus Line, becoming the production’s youngest cast member. She then went on to originate the role of Victoria in the original Broadway production of Cats.
She is the daughter of Cely Carrillo, who is credited as the Philippines’ first Broadway star. Cynthia also appeared as a dancer in the 2002 film Chicago, for which she choreographed Richard Gere’s tap steps.
